Garage door problems – Most common malfunctions and their sources

Garage door problems may occur from different reasons, as a garage door suffers from daily usage. There can be many reasons why your garage door doesn’t work properly.

The garage door problems that are most likely to occur are listed below:

  • One of the most common garage door problems that occur every year is caused by icy weather, when the door opener system is blocked to the floor. You can prevent this problem by keeping your garage door safe from ice and snow. If your garage door has already frozen and remained stock with the floor, there’s nothing much you can do to solve this immediately. In order to prevent this repeating issue, one thing you can do is to adjust the limit of the garage door so that it wouldn’t touch the floor. A free space of an inch between the door bottom and the floor would be enough to prevent the door from being blocked.

  • Springs are always a headache when it comes for garage door problems and, as they show to have the smallest issue, they need to be paid a very close attention. Most of the time, they require adjustment or even replacement. If the springs are worn, than the door may rapidly fall down when closing, instead of lowering slowly ad smoothly. This job should be made by a handyman, as you can get easily hurt because garage door springs accumulate a lot of tension as they control the whole weight of the garage door and if force is released by accident, it can cause serious damages. Nobody should take this job as a do-it-yourself.

  • Probably the most annoying of the garage door problems would be that fact that your garage door opens by itself. There can be two reasons for this: the transmitter or one of the transmitters is stuck and the weak signal can interfere with the remote, creating intermitences in door opening. Another reason would be that, if you have new openers, they may learn multiple codes, and one of them could be your neighbour’s code. What you can actually do, as the problem does not come from the garage sensors or from the opener system, is to delete the old code and reset a new one.

  • If your garage door makes strange noises, you can first lubricate all the moving parts of the garage door and tighten the nuts. The next step is to verify if the springs or cables are not rusted. If the noises continue to persist, then you need to replace some garage door parts, like rollers or pulleys. These issues make part of the garage door problems that are very likely to occur after a period of time.
